It TOTALLY depends on where you are going to be spending your time for work/school/whatever. Maybe Irvine is a really nice neighborhood, but if you have to commute to downtown LA for work, you'll hate it.

Also, "best" does not equal safest or cleanest. It also depends on how old you are, what kind of night life you want, if you have kids, etc.
